1. 使用VMware workstation创建虚拟机硬件

使用VMware workstation来创建虚拟机的第一步,就是为虚拟机配置硬件。

硬件配置包括处理器,内存,磁盘,网络,磁盘接口,操作系统,其他外设机接口,如USB,声卡,显卡,打印机等。

外接设备可以删除,也可以添加多个。

本篇博客中,介于宿主PC机16G内存8核心处理器,因此定制的虚拟机如下:

虚拟机名称:console

虚拟机配置:4核8G,20G系统盘,100G数据盘,2块NIC,无其他外接设备。安装CentOS6.5_x86_64操作系统

创建虚拟机的过程比较简单,为避免多图采用文字描述如下:

1. 菜单栏,文件,新建虚拟机,在“新建虚拟机向导”图示中,选择“自定义”,点击【下一步】
2. 在“虚拟机硬件兼容性”图示中,默认,点击【下一步】
3. 在“安装客户机操作系统“图示中,选择【稍后安装操作系统】,点击【下一步】
4. 在”选择客户机操作系统”图示中,选择【Linux】,版本选择【CentOS 6 64位】,点击下一步
5. 在”命名虚拟机“图示中,指定虚拟机名称,指定虚拟机存放位置,点击下一步
6. 在”处理器配置“图示中,选择处理器数量2,每个处理器内核数量2,点击下一步
7. 在”此虚拟机的内存“图示中,指定虚拟机内存为8G,点击下一步
8. 在”网络类型”图示中,选择默认的【使用网络地址转换】,点击下一步
9. 在“选择I/O控制器类型”图示中,选择默认推荐的LSI,点击下一步
10. 在“选择磁盘类型”图示中,选择推荐的SCSI,点击下一步
11. 在“选择磁盘”图示中,选择【创建新虚拟磁盘】,点击下一步
12. 在“指定磁盘容量”图示中,指定磁盘大小为20G,选择【将磁盘存储为单个文件】,点击下一步
13. 在“指定磁盘文件”图示中,命名磁盘名称和存放位置,点击下一步
14. 在“已准备好创建虚拟机”图示中,点击【自定义硬件】,进行虚拟机的硬件自定义
15. 点击【处理器】,勾选“虚拟化引擎”的三个选项
16. 点击【网络适配器】,点击【高级】,进行MAC地址配置
17. 点击【USB控制器】,点击【移除】,删掉USB设备
18. 点击【声卡】,点击【移除】,删掉声卡设备
19. 点击【打印机】,点击【移除】,移除打印机
20. 点击【添加】,点击【网络适配器】,点击【完成】,增加一块网卡
21. 点击新增加的网卡,点击【自定义】指定该网卡使用VMnet1(仅主机模式),点击【高级】,进行MAC地址配置
22. 点击完成

定制了虚拟机的硬件之后,对于不同硬件有不同的属性,在未安装操作系统之前,可以对硬件进行设置,如配置网卡的MAC地址,配置磁盘的SCSI通道编号等。

2. 安装操作系统

在上面为虚拟机配置硬件(计算资源)的过程中,跳过了安装操作系统的过程。此时可以通过配置给虚拟机的CDROM,来为虚拟机安装操作系统。

虚拟机的CDROM,可以载入系统镜像文件,也可以使用物理光驱,直接读取系统光盘,来进行操作系统安装。这里采用虚拟机打开虚拟机镜像文件的方式来安装操作系统。

本篇博客将最小化安装Linux操作系统CentOS6.5_x86_64

如上所述,安装操作系统时,需要通过虚拟机的CDROM加载系统镜像,然后开机即可。

注意观察CD/ROM的状态是否为“启动时连接”

3. 操作系统安装过程

操作系统CentOS6.5的安装过程也很简单,图形化的操作。本部分主要讲述操作系统的安装过程。

同样为避免多图,采用文字描述。

一个有趣的现象:

当分配的虚拟机内存不足以进行图像化安装时,虚拟机会启动文本化安装。如分配512M内存给虚拟机,和分配1G内存给虚拟机,在安装操作系统界面上,有所不同。因为内存较小而采用文本化安装时,是一个默认无太多交互的过程,因此很多配置都无法自定义,比如网络,磁盘分区等。因为本篇博客是采用8G内存,因此出现的是图像化的安装。

1. [Disc Found],检查磁盘,这一步选择【Skip】跳过
2. [Unsupported Hardware Detected],硬件兼容性提示,这一步选择【OK】继续
3. 安装语言,选择【中文(简体)】,下一步
4. 安装键盘类型,选择【美国英语式】,下一步
5. 设备类型,选择【基础存储设备】,出现的警告中,选择【是,忽略所有数据】,下一步
6. 命名主机名为console,点击配置网络
7. 编辑“System eth0“,【连接名称】改为eth0,勾选”自动连接“,点击【IPv4设置】,方法选【手动】,配置地址为192.168.80.8,子网掩码24,网关为192.168.80.2,DNS为192.168.80.2,点击【应用】
8. 编辑“System eth1“,【连接名称】改为eth1,勾选”自动连接“,点击【IPv4设置】,方法选【手动】,配置地址为192.168.10.8,子网掩码24,其他不再配置,点击【应用】
9. 配置好主机名和网络,点击一下步,进入时间配置。时区选择”亚洲/上海“,勾选掉“系统使用UTC时间”,然后点击下一步
10. 设置超级用户(根用户)密码,验证之后,点击下一步
11. 磁盘分区,默认【替换现有Linux系统】,勾选【查看并修改分区布局】,进行手动分区
12. 手动分区完成后,开始定制软件包。勾选【Minimal】,进行最小化安装。最小化安装也可以定制软件包,点击【现在自定义】即刻定制
13. 点击【下一步】,开始操作系统安装,共327个软件包,包括中文语言包。

上述过程中,自定义磁盘分区,自定义软件包,难度较大,主要是初学者不清楚该如何选择。不清楚该如何选择时,默认选择就可以了。

至此,操作系统的安装已经结束。

VMware workstation创建虚拟机console的更多相关文章

  1. VMware workstation创建虚拟机console图文

    1. 概述2. 配置入口3. 新建虚拟机向导3.1 类型配置3.2 硬件兼容性3.3 操作系统安装3.4 客户机操作系统类型3.5 客户机的名称位置4. 客户机硬件配置选择4.1 客户机处理器配置4. ...

  2. 本地通过VMware Workstation创建虚拟机,配置网络环境

    通过VMware Workstation创建虚拟机,系统安装完成后,需要配置相应网卡设置: 打开配置文件:vim /etc/sysconfig/network-scripts/ifcfg-ens33 ...

  3. 使用VMware Workstation Player虚拟机安装Linux系统

    下载安装 VMware Workstation Player 首先下载并安装 VMware Workstation Player, VMware Workstation是一款非常强大的虚拟机软件,有p ...

  4. 【转】Windows 7下用VMware Workstation 10虚拟机安装 Ubuntu 14.04

    一.软件下载 1.VMware Workstation v10.0.1虚拟机官方简体中文版下载(附永久KEY注册密钥) http://www.linuxidc.com/Linux/2012-11/73 ...

  5. 如何在VMware中创建虚拟机

    今天给大家分享如何在VMware中创建虚拟机,具体的教程如下.在这里小编提前下载了Ubuntu14.04桌面系统,为后面在虚拟机中安装Ubuntu14.04桌面系统做准备. 1.从官网上或者直接百度上 ...

  6. vmware workstation linux虚拟机点击suspend会卡死

    vmware workstation linux虚拟机点击suspend会卡死, 现象如图, 我测过很多发行版都有这个问题 临时解决方案是关闭suspend功能 sudo systemctl mask ...

  7. 【VMware】VMware Workstation中虚拟机网络配置

    一直用的vmware的虚拟机以及UVP还有cirtix的虚拟机,然后对vmware workstation却一窍不通,这个怎么了得,下面介绍一下我学习中遇到的问题及解决办法. 一.准备工作: vmwa ...

  8. 轻松装Win10:VMware Workstation 12虚拟机下载

    更多精彩内容欢迎访问我的个人博客皮皮猪:http://www.zhsh666.xyz或者http://www.zh66.club期待您的光临哦!我是皮皮猪,感谢各位光临,能为您排忧解难小站深感荣幸!祝 ...

  9. 【图文教程】Vmware Workstation 12虚拟机中安装CentOS 7详细步骤

    文档维护人:牛棚琐思 <viprs@qq.com> ,如有不妥之处,请不吝赐教. 文档目标:帮助新手在Vmware虚拟机软件中安装CentOS 7超详细教程. 目标人群:本篇教程比较简单, ...

随机推荐

  1. 《深入理解Java虚拟机》读书笔记3--垃圾回收算法

    转载:http://blog.csdn.net/tjiyu/article/details/53983064 下面先来了解Java虚拟机垃圾回收的几种常见算法:标记-清除算法.复制算法.标记-整理算法 ...

  2. JMM规范

    JMM规范: The rules for happens-before are: Program order rule. Each action in a thread happens-before ...

  3. HTML5这个概念的解释

    关于HTML5这个概念我一直很多困惑,稍微总结一下. 从HTML说起,HTML作为一个标记语言,通过这种标记定义了一个网页的dom tree,也定义了网页的结构,然后CSS定义了在这个结构基础上的样式 ...

  4. linux CentOS6.5 yum安装mysql 5.6

    1.新开的云服务器,需要检测系统是否自带安装mysql # yum list installed | grep mysql 2.如果发现有系统自带mysql,果断这么干 # yum -y remove ...

  5. Nginx 的安装与配置

    一.下载 Linux:CentOS 7.3 64位 Nginx:nginx-1.13.1 安装目录:/usr/local/ wget http://nginx.org/download/nginx-1 ...

  6. python!!!!惊了,这世上居然还有这么神奇的东西存在

    第一次接触到python的时候实在看学习3Blue1Brown的视频线性代数的本质的时候.惊奇的是里面的视频操作,例如向量的变化,线性变换等都是由python用代码打出来的.那时的我只是以为pytho ...

  7. 单片机开发——03工欲善其事必先利其器(AD软件安装破解)

    在单片机开发中,有了Keil的程序编程,Protues的模拟仿真,那么问题来了,怎么去进行电路图设计以及硬件调试呢?此刻就必须引入本文的Altium Designer (下文简称AD)安装与破解.在硬 ...

  8. Django中数据库表的关联与创建(语言:python)

    首先选择选用的数据库,(本人选用django(1.11.8版本)) 在主项目settings中操作如下: DATABASES = { 'default': { 'ENGINE': 'django.db ...

  9. python_pycharm下拉前置标示

    在pycharm中是自动补全的变量的类别p:parameter 参数m:method方法c:class 类v:variable 变量f:function 函数 从定义的角度上看,我们知道函数(func ...

  10. python装饰器小计

    1.装饰器:本质是函数,是用来给其他函数添加附加扩展功能的函数,其返回值是一个函数(函数指针) 2.装饰器作用:不改变函数源代码和函数调用方式的前提下添加函数的附加功能. 3.装饰器储备知识点: A. ...